This network is aimed at staff in member colleges who are responsible for supporting and advising college governors, organising governing body meetings and ensuring the correct processes, policies and governance documentation for their college. Not every specialist college employs a professional clerk to the governors or senior governance professional, but every Natspec member should have appropriate governance procedures. This network compares approaches to supporting and advising governors, and gives you an opportunity to share practice and discuss what constitutes good governance in specialist colleges.
Networks are usually held online, approximately three times per year. If you would like to join the network, just turn up to one of the meetings.
